The "Bigger Than the NFL" Reality Check
Let’s talk numbers. If you’re a brand manager looking for scale, you usually look at the Big Four sports. But here’s the stat that makes media planners drop their morning latte: 183 million people visit U.S. zoos and aquariums annually.
To put that in perspective, that is more than the NFL, NBA, NHL, and MLB combined.
But it’s not just about the crowd; it’s about the quality. Unlike a three-hour game where fans are distracted by hot dogs and halftime shows, the average zoo visit lasts 4 hours. That’s four hours of immersive, high-frequency touchpoints.
- 93% Visitor Satisfaction: They aren't just there; they’re happy to be there.
- 32% High-Income Households: Nearly a third of visitors have a household income of $100K+.
- 42M+ Social Media Engagements: Every photo of a panda is a potential brand impression.
- 230M+ YouTube Views: The engagement continues long after they leave the gates.

Smart Venues: The 2026 Digital Toolkit
At Zoo Media, we don’t just stick a logo on a fence and call it a day. We’ve turned zoos into Smart Venues. By the time 2026 rolled around, "static" became a dirty word in our office. Today, we leverage a tech stack that would make a Silicon Valley startup blush.
1. AR Exhibit Overlays
Imagine a visitor pointing their phone at a giraffe. Instead of just seeing the animal, an AR (Augmented Reality) overlay appears, showing the giraffe’s migratory patterns in the wild: all "Presented by [Your Brand]." It’s educational, immersive, and 100% un-skippable.
2. QR-Powered Journeys
We’ve moved beyond the "scan for info" QR code. Our 2026 activations use QR-driven scavenger hunts. Visitors scan codes at various exhibits to unlock digital badges, coupons, or exclusive video content. This isn't just marketing; it’s a game that captures first-party data with every scan.
3. Geofencing & Proximity Marketing
With our Smart Zoo infrastructure, we know when a high-value visitor is approaching the café or the gift shop. Geofenced push notifications can offer a "Sponsored Refreshment" or a discount on a branded plushie at the exact moment of intent. It’s precision targeting in a lush, green environment.

The "Conservation Halo": Branding with a Conscience
In 2026, Gen Z and Gen Alpha are the primary decision-makers for family spending. They don't just buy products; they buy values.
Our data shows that 79% of visitors feel more positively about brands that support conservation. When your brand is associated with saving the rhinos or cleaning the oceans, you aren't just another advertiser; you’re a partner in a mission. This "Conservation Halo" creates a level of brand trust that a 30-second TV spot simply cannot replicate.
